COLORADO SPRINGS, Colo. (March 7, 2011) – The U.S. Open of Beach Volleyball – Presented by Corona Light – returns for a fifth engagement in 2011 with the championship tournament scheduled to play Labor Day Weekend (Sept. 2-4). For the first time in tournament history, players will converge in the country’s heartland, as Hahana Beach Cincinnati plays host.

In addition to the new venue, players will also be competing for a $150,000 purse, a $100,000 increase from last year’s U.S. Open in Manhattan Beach.

The U.S. Open launched in 2007 as a collaborative effort between the aforementioned group of companies, and is joined in 2011 by ReachUSA to further expand this event over the next three years.

The Hahana Beach location is a 6-acre complex located in Columbia Township, which boasts pristine amenities combined with a relaxed, warm restaurant and unique event center to create an ideal atmosphere and venue for this USA Volleyball sanctioned event.

USA Volleyball: Founded in 1928, USA Volleyball is a Colorado incorporated non-profit organization recognized by the United States Olympic Committee (USOC) and the Federation International de Volleyball (FIVB) as the National Governing Body for the sport of Volleyball in the United States. USA Volleyball is responsible for both the Olympic disciplines of indoor volleyball and beach volleyball. USA Volleyball has over 260,000 registered members, 12,000 teams and 5,000 clubs nationwide. With an annual budget in excess of $17 million dollars, USA Volleyball supports the USA men’s and women’s senior national team programs, youth and junior national teams, national championship events, coaching education and certification programs, grassroots development, and programs for the disabled and Paralympic Teams. USA Volleyball has a rich tradition of success as evidenced by winning an Olympic medal in every Olympic Games since 1984 and capturing numerous World Cup, World Championship and Continental Championship titles. Karch Kiraly (pronounced Kee-Rai) is a modern-day legend. Considered the greatest volleyball player of all time, he has committed most of his life to the pursuit of excellence in the game. He is dedicated to his family, his coaching and the continued growth of the sport. Kiraly prides himself on education and preparation. During his 30 – year playing career, Karch dominated the games of indoor and beach volleyball.

Karch Kiraly is one of only two volleyball players in Olympic history, and the only male, to win three Gold Medals, having been part of the United States’ Gold Medal indoor teams in 1984 and 1988, and winning the Gold Medal in beach volleyball at the 1996 Atlanta Olympic Games. Kiraly leads all pro beach volleyball players in career prize money and is the most winning competitor ever with 148 career victories.

Kiraly was named Male Player of the 20th Century by the International Volleyball Federation (FIVB) in 2001.
